Leigh Sharpe wrote:
> I have iptables rules on the management interface of the box, but not on
> any of the ports which participate in bridging.
> By removing iptables from my bootup, I get a properly functioning
> bridge.

Connection tracking performs defragmentation for all packets,
independant of the ruleset. For briding the packets should get
re-fragmented when leaving the bridge device though.

Please try "iptables -t raw -I PREROUTING -i <br-dev> -j TRACE",

load the ipt_LOG module and post the output.
